The protests towards the now deposed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ina – who has been in energy since 2009 in Bangladesh – calling for her resignation point out the extent of anger that has grown following a transparent erosion of civil liberties and rights in distinction to the outstanding progress achieved in a number of socio-economic parameters throughout her lengthy rule.
Ms Hasina resigned and fled the nation following renewed violence and clashes between authorities supporters and protesters (led by college students) opposing her authorities’s reservation coverage. Final month, college students had led protests towards quotas in authorities jobs benefiting relations of freedom fighters who took half within the Bangladesh Liberation Struggle. After 150 individuals have been killed in the course of the unrest, Bangladesh’s Supreme Court docket had scrapped a lot of the quotas in query, however protests resumed with requires Ms Hasina to resign over her regime’s extreme use of violence, closure of instructional establishments and crackdown on the web to suppress the student-led agitation.
Hasina’s resignation marks an abrupt downfall for a pacesetter whose regime, by resorting to measures to curtail civil liberties and opposition, contrasts sharply together with her financial insurance policies. Her authorities deserves credit score for a number of financial measures, together with strengthening the nation’s infrastructure by offering electrical energy to distant villages, constructing roads, railway traces and ports. Throughout her tenure, the textile business additionally flourished and textile exports elevated, outpacing the nation’s rivals.

The nation’s GDP per capita (present US {dollars}) surpassed that of India in 2023, as proven in Chart 1. The fast rise within the measure after 2003 is seen within the chart. Financial development additionally translated into higher outcomes on measures associated to training and well being. Particularly, extra ladies acquired training and extra girls entered the workforce. The nation’s Human Improvement Index (HDI), which measures a nation’s well being, information, and way of life, additionally surpassed that of India in 2020 and ranked simply behind that of Sri Lanka within the area.

The nation’s toddler mortality fee additionally fell sharply from 151.4 in 1973 (behind India) to 24.1 in 2022 (forward of India).
In distinction to fast progress on socio-economic measures, the nation’s indicators measuring political rights, political pluralism, civil liberties, organizational rights, the rule of regulation and private autonomy have declined in recent times.
Chart 4 The report reveals how Bangladesh scores on these parameters over the previous decade, as ranked by Freedom Home, a nonprofit group identified for its advocacy work. In every class, the utmost rating is 4 and the minimal is 1, and even 0 in some circumstances, if no rights exist.
One of many principal accusations towards Hasina’s authorities has been that the election was neither free nor honest. The 76-year-old chief grew to become the world’s longest-serving feminine chief when she gained a fourth consecutive time period in workplace in January this yr, in an election that was boycotted by the principle opposition, which stated the election was neither free nor honest.
As Chart 4 Indicators measuring political rights and political pluralism, equivalent to “Was the pinnacle of presidency elected freely and pretty?”, “Are electoral legal guidelines enforced impartially?”, “Is there a proper to arrange political events?” and “Is there a chance for the opposition to realize energy via elections?”, have all seen a drastic decline over the previous decade.
The already poor press freedom index suffered an additional decline within the second half of 2010. The truth that protesters lately confronted extreme violence isn’t a surprise, on condition that the nation’s rating for “freedom of meeting” additionally fell. Scores additionally confirmed that folks have been afraid to precise their opinions on delicate points, whereas the independence of the judiciary was undermined.
